Chris and Nancy Jackson were young married students at Malone University when they pastored their first church with the EFC-ER at Springdale.  For years now, they have ministered as Springdale's superintendent - along with a host of other churches, as well as Hispanic and Indian ministries across the region. After next week, they will leave us to return to pastoral ministry where Nancy's nephew pastors a church in Florida.

To say they will be missed is totally inadequate. Whether they have been in a pastoral or superintendent role-or Chris' beloved golf outings - they were indispensable to strengthening and shaping people's walk with Christ. For Regina and me, we will always treasure a friendship forged at Malone and blossomed on a double date to see our two rival high schools battle out a homecoming football game. Add to that the endless number of meetings Chris and I have had over the past two years approaching our new responsibilities, believe me...we could not have gotten as far as we have were it not for them.

On our region's behalf, we have bestowed some appropriate gifts on the Jacksons with the most meaningful ones being our gratitude, hearts, and prayers-the same generous gifts they have always given to us.  To Chris and Nancy, thank you and may God bless you.

Pastors Appreciation Month
October is Pastors Appreciation Month!  Here are some ideas from Lifeway of ways to show your pastors just how much you appreciate all they do:
  • Invite each church member to write a note of encouragement and appreciation.
  • Have children create artwork to be laminated and then allow them to present it to the pastor in person.
  • Order a "Best Pastor" t-shirt, mug, etc.
  • Take a group photo of church members in front of the church. You can also use an extra wide matte and ask members to sign it for your pastor.
  • Create a video presentation of photos and videos to be played as a pre-service video.
  • Supply favorite things (snacks, coffee, etc.).
